ChadH42 wrote: ↑09 Jan 2026, 03:08Internal USB drive? Is there a USB drive installed inside the chassis of the F5-221???
For all ×86/×64 TNAS series devices prior to the current 425 series, there has been an internal initial bootloader environment (initboot) USB drive which facilitates the installation of TOS onto installed/installed HDDs and/or NVMe drives [the 425 series devices have moved to a USB Disk On Module (USB DOM), versus the flash drive used previously].
For your 221 series TNAS, here's an image of its internal location (behind the HDMI port & internal jst FAN headers):

So far, there were two insider preview builds and there are four public beta builds:
→7.0.0227 | build made available 2025.11.07
°
→7.0.0269 | build made available 2025.11.21
°
→
7.0.0299 | build made available 2025.12.14
→
7.0.0309 | build made available 2025.12.22
→
7.0.0333 | build made available 2025.12.29
→
7.0.0364 | build made available 2026.01.05
° — Insider Preview Build (only available to select testers)
